Home Value Estimator For Barney, ND

There are currently 56 real estate properties in Barney, ND, with a median automated valuation model (AVM) price of $215,051.00. What is an AVM? It is a smart computer program that analyzes and predicts the approximate value of a home, property or land in Barney, ND, based on current market trends, comparable real estate sales nearby, historical data and, of course, property features, among other variables. These automated home estimates are often very helpful, providing buyers and sellers with a better idea of a home’s value ahead of the negotiation process.
